What Is a Mezzanine Floor, and Why Would My Business Need One?
A mezzanine floor is an intermediate between the main floor and the ceiling. It offers a highly efficient way to utilize vertical space without the need for an expensive building expansion. Mezzanine Floor Problems and How to Fix Them
Mezzanine floors offer a powerful way to maximize your warehouse space without costly expansions. Even better? When used as part of a storage system¹, mezzanine floors may qualify as tangible property under U.S. tax law and can typically be depreciated over a 7-year period using the Modified Accelerated Cost Recovery System (MACRS²). This means you can recoup some of your investment while increasing your operational capacity.

How Long Does It Take to Design and Install a Mezzanine Floor?
You have reviewed numerous industry publications on mezzanine floor design and installation timelines and understood that the common question, “How long will it take?” doesn’t have a one-size-fits-all answer. The timeline depends on several factors, including design complexity, permitting requirements, installation logistics, and, budget. Typically, mezzanine projects range from 6 to 36 weeks or longer.
